The make and model of your vehicle

The cost of a spare key for your car could vary widely based on the make and model of your car. It can also depend on the type of key you have. For instance, a traditional key can be replaced for less than $50, but remote keys can cost more than $100. If you have an old vehicle that has an old ignition system, the cost of a newer model can be more expensive.

One of the most important factors in determining the cost of replacing your key is the type of key you have. There are three types of keys which include traditional mechanical keys, transponder keys, and key fobs. The most basic mechanical key, also called traditional keys, has no electronic components, and is relatively inexpensive to replace. Transponder keys, on the other hand, are a more complicated form of key and difficult to duplicate. They require a key-cutting machine, and are typically more expensive than mechanical keys. Key fobs are more expensive since they have advanced electronics.

The locksmith's cost

The cost of replacing the keys to your car is determined by a variety of variables. These include the kind of key, locksmith's fee, as well as other expenses. Knowing these things will help you plan ahead and budget for the costs of an extra car key.

Car keys have evolved into sophisticated electronic devices that have an embedded PCB and transponder chip. Keys are an important component of the security system inside your car, and must be replaced when they are stolen or lost. Replacing a car's key could cost a significant amount of money, so it is recommended to prevent this from happening by having a spare key made.

A typical key copying job at a local locksmith costs between $15 and $40. This will cover the cost of both the key blank as well as the labor needed to duplicate it. Additional charges may be imposed if the key blank needs to be programmed for your car.
